one of my favorite sights was the ´zentralfriedhof´, which is a huge cemetery a bit outside of the city.  with extravagant family tombstones, parts of it reminded me of the recoleta cemetery in buenos aires…with trees!  damn how i miss trees. anyway, the layout is also unique in that there are general lots, and then the special sections.  for example, there is a section for important politicians, artists, and musicians.  this last section was my favorite since beethoven and schubert are buried here. . .kind of weird but i definitely took a bunch of photos of the graves.
